WebJul 11, 2024 · f (x) = x 2 is only a uniformly continuous function if it is restricted to a bounded interval- by which I mean, it is impossible to find δ in terms of ϵ such that for all x, d (x, a) &lt; δ implies d (x 2, a 2) &lt; ϵ. This is because the slope of the x 2 function increases boundlessly as x tends towards plus or minus infinity.
